Understanding Pneumatic Butterfly Valves


Pneumatic butterfly valves operate by using a disc that rotates on a shaft, allowing for precise control of fluid flow. When the disc is parallel to the flow, the valve is open, enabling fluid to pass through; when it is perpendicular, the valve is closed. The pneumatic actuator provides the necessary force to open and close the valve, often controlled by a compressed air system. This design offers several advantages, including quick response times and the ability to operate under high pressures.


Manufacturing Process in Factories


The production of pneumatic butterfly valves involves several key steps. Raw materials, typically stainless steel, brass, or PVC, are sourced and prepared for manufacturing. The first stage includes cutting and shaping these materials into the desired components, such as the body, disc, and actuator. Modern factories often employ advanced machining techniques, including CNC (computer numerical control) milling and turning, to ensure precision in each component.


Once the parts are manufactured, the next step is assembly. Skilled technicians carefully assemble the valve components, ensuring proper alignment and fit. The assembly process is critical, as even minor misalignments can lead to improper valve function. After assembly, each valve undergoes rigorous testing to verify its performance under various conditions. Testing may involve checking for leaks, evaluating operational speed, and assessing the valve's ability to withstand high pressures.


Quality control is a fundamental aspect of manufacturing in pneumatic butterfly valve factories. Manufacturers often follow strict industry standards and regulations, such as those set by the American National Standards Institute (ANSI) or the International Organization for Standardization (ISO). These standards help ensure that the valves produced are reliable, durable, and safe for use in critical applications.

Pneumatic butterfly valves find applications across multiple industries, including water treatment, oil and gas, food and beverage, pharmaceuticals, and HVAC systems. In water treatment facilities, these valves regulate the flow of water through treatment processes, ensuring efficient operation. In the oil and gas industry, they control the flow of oil and gas in pipelines, helping to maintain safety and efficiency.


In the food and beverage industry, pneumatic butterfly valves play a crucial role in sanitary applications, such as in processing plants where hygiene is paramount. The smooth design of the valve minimizes the risk of contamination, while the ability to clean easily adds to its appeal. Additionally, in pharmaceutical manufacturing, these valves control the flow of ingredients and ensure that processes are executed accurately and safely.


Advantages of Pneumatic Butterfly Valves


The advantages of pneumatic butterfly valves over other types of valves are numerous. One of the key benefits is their lightweight and compact design, which makes them easy to install and operate. Their simple construction means fewer parts are involved, reducing potential failure points and maintenance requirements.


The quick opening and closing action provided by pneumatic actuators allows for rapid response to changes in flow demand, making these valves ideal for dynamic industrial processes. Additionally, pneumatic butterfly valves are capable of handling large volumes of fluids with minimal pressure drop, improving the overall efficiency of the system.


Moreover, there is a growing emphasis on automation in industrial settings, and pneumatic butterfly valves lend themselves well to automated control systems. Integration with control technologies allows for enhanced flow management, leading to improved operational efficiency and reduced energy consumption.
